#1a454e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1a454e is composed of 10.2% red, 27.1%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.7% cyan, 11.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.4% black. It has a hue angle of 190.4 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 20.4%. #1a454e color hex could be obtained by blending #348a9c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#1a454e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010404 is the darkest color, while #f5fafc is the lightest one.
